Morgan "Twelve Clones" Pinot Noir, 2019 Albanello neutral barrels / cement eggvineyards: double l, leaven, boekenoogen, tondr, rosellas from the winery: "PLACE The Twelve Clones Pinot Noir is drawn from the finest vineyards of the Santa Lucia Highlands appellation, including Morgans organic Double L estate which, in the 2019 vintage, accounted for 67% of the final blend. The Twelve Clones designation denotes the original, diverse pinot plantings at the Double L. Cloudy mornings, mid day sunshine with strong winds, and evening
